How to reduce the logging to /var/log/syslog in Linux?

When using the image aquisition toolbox and a gige-adapter there is a lot of logging in several /var/log files under Linux (ubuntu). For example:
Aug 29 14:24:45 fwn-nb4-16-202 MATLAB: MATLAB:IMAQ: In getConstProperties at line 151 this = 0x7f44d2a85b80, _currentSource = NewSource
Aug 29 14:24:45 fwn-nb4-16-202 MATLAB: MATLAB:IMAQ: Entering ~GVCPNet
Aug 29 14:24:45 fwn-nb4-16-202 MATLAB: MATLAB:IMAQ: Exiting ~GVCPNet
Aug 29 14:24:45 fwn-nb4-16-202 MATLAB: MATLAB:IMAQ: In getMin at line 291 Width 2
Aug 29 14:24:45 fwn-nb4-16-202 MATLAB: MATLAB:IMAQ: In getMax at line 279 Width 798
I need to stop this logging or at least reduce it significantly. How can this be done?
I'm running R2016a.
